Tops

69 products
New
Mika Top Set | Stripe
$130.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Maeve Top | Stripe
$85.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Lindos Top | Red
$115.00
  • XS/S
  • M/L
New
Dom Top | White Lace
$120.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Simos Top | White
$120.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Faye Top | White
$130.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Bea Top | Pink Stripe
$115.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Bea Top | Toile Papillon
$115.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Ischia Top | White
$120.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Larissa Top | Grey
$105.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Lyla Shirt | White
$115.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Kea Top | Cream
$120.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Austin Top | Cream
$85.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Isla Top | White
$115.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Loulou Top | White
$115.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
Maeve Top | Brown
$85.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
Irinie Top | Black
$140.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Remie Top | Grey
$130.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Titus Top | Mystic
$130.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
New
Romana Top | Mystic
$120.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L
Darcy Shirt | White
$140.00
  • XXS
  • XS
  • S
  • M
  • L
  • XL